Rangers is the most expensive hockey ticket ever seen

Rangers fans have been on a wild ride this postseason. And if they want to be there for Wednesday’s Game 7, it’ll be an expensive ride.

The price of tickets for the climactic Game 7 against the Washington Capitals have reached record levels on the secondary market.

You want into the Garden? The average price peaked an all-time high of $824 on Tuesday night, a record for a non-Stanley Cup game, according to ticket marketplace aggregator SeatGeek. The Garden holds 17,200 for hockey.

“It’s far and away the most expensive NHL game we’ve seen. Barring the finals, it’s the hottest tickets we’ve ever seen in the major four sports,’’ SeatGeek analyst Connor Gregoire told CNBC.
